The NBA regular season reaches its fever pitch this Friday, April 10, as the New York Knicks welcome the Toronto Raptors to the world-famous Madison Square Garden. New York (50-28) has already eclipsed the 50-win mark and is currently battling to hold onto a top-three seed in the Eastern Conference. On the other side, the Raptors (42-34) find themselves in the thick of a crowded Play-In race, fighting to secure a top-six spot to avoid the tournament entirely. Tatum and Brown carry Celtics to 115-101 win over Raptors

Yahoo Sports NBA, High-authority source6 months agoNBA logoNBA
game recap
standings

Jaylen Brown scored 26 points, Jayson Tatum had 23 points and 13 rebounds and the Boston Celtics beat the Toronto Raptors 115-101 on Sunday. Neemias Queta had 18 points and seven rebounds, and Payton Pritchard scored 17 points for the Celtics, who won their third straight to move closer to clinching second place in the Eastern Conference. Ja’Kobe Walter led Toronto with 16 points, and Brandon Ingram and RJ Barrett each had 15.
